CVE-2013-2421: Critical severity ORACLE JRE vulnerability

It was discovered that the Hotspot component did not properly perform certain MethodHandle lookups. An untrusted Java application or applet could possibly use this flaw to bypass Java sandbox restrictions.

Other sources

Unspecified vulnerability in the Java Runtime Environment (JRE) component in Oracle Java SE 7 Update 17 and earlier, and OpenJDK 6 and 7, allows remote attackers to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ability via unknown vectors related to HotSpot. NOTE: the previous information is from the April 2013 CPU. Oracle has not commented on claims from another vendor that this issue is related to incorrect MethodHandle lookups, which allows remote attackers to bypass Java sandbox restrictions.

Frequently Asked Questions

1

What is the severity of CVE-2013-2421?

CVE-2013-2421 is rated as a critical vulnerability due to its potential to allow untrusted Java applications to bypass sandbox restrictions.

2

How do I fix CVE-2013-2421?

To fix CVE-2013-2421, upgrade to the latest version of affected Java packages, including IcedTea6 version 1.11.10 or IcedTea7 version 2.3.9.
